This is my 3d LightTuck (HK P200, Walther PPQ and now PPS)

One of my favorite CCW holsters for IWB both at 3:30 and AIWB. It's a very versatile holster with positive retention. While it's easy on/off, the large metal clip ensures it stays on. Not quite as comfortable as my MTAC Minotaur, but the ease of use, more than makes up for it. To me the 2 clip holster are a PITA to get on and off quickly.

Being alive. It was an early gift in late October.
The Only problem sign had been shortness of breath For Weeks, and this was Only during typical running. Having a very healthy heart/pulse, I ignored the frequent slow-downs needed when jogging.

Suddenly feeling like a very bad flu while driving, I gradually steered the car towards the nearby hospital. They relieved the heart attack with a few baby aspirin and a stent, in the "Widowmaker" artery.

If it had happened on wooded jogging trails I often use, an undeveloped area of the neighborhood or a small rural highway, I might Not have called 911, or at least Not until it would have been too late. And your cell phone might have a bad connection.
The sudden symptom only seemed like a bad sickness.
